[发明专利]一种资产找回方法、设备和存储介质在审
申请号: | 201810904076.5 | 申请日: | 2018-08-09 |
公开(公告)号: | CN109377358A | 公开(公告)日: | 2019-02-22 |
发明(设计)人: | 吴思进;王志文 | 申请(专利权)人: | 杭州复杂美科技有限公司 |
主分类号: | G06Q40/04 | 分类号: | G06Q40/04 |
代理公司: | 暂无信息 | 代理人: | 暂无信息 |
地址: | 310000 浙江省杭州市*** | 国省代码: | 浙江;33 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 请求信息 主账户 资产 客户端 备份 预配置 账户 发送 存储介质 关联账户 数据获取 同步区块 超时 区块 时长 私钥 托管 写入 撤销 监测 | ||
本发明设计了一种资产找回方法,通过首先接收由备份账户的第一客户端签名并发送的资产找回请求信息,将资产找回请求信息写入区块链,以供主账户的第二客户端通过同步区块链的数据获取资产找回请求信息;其中,备份账户与主账户为预配置的关联账户;其次,在预配置的超时时长内监测是否接收到由第二客户端签名并发送的撤销找回请求信息:否,则根据资产找回请求信息将主账户托管的资产划转至备份账户中的方法,提供了一种用户即使忘记主账户私钥或主账户助记词的情况下,依然可以找回资产的方法。
技术领域
本发明涉及区块链技术领域,涉及一种资产找回方法、设备和存储介质。
背景技术
随着区块链技术应用越来越广泛,基于区块链技术的交易越来越多。用户通常将小部分资产放在二级市场中进行交易,而将绝大部分资产放在区块链钱包中进行保存,一个区块链钱包只有一个私钥,拥有私钥的人可以调配该区块链钱包中的所有资产。
由于私钥是一串较长的字符串,没有可读性,因此,为了便于用户读取及备份私钥,私钥都使用助记词生成;助记词通常是由若干个英语单词或者中文单词有序组成,一般会在用户创建新钱包的时候出现一次,后面就再也不会出现了,所以创建新钱包时用户需要把助记词备份,一旦忘记了助记词,就相当于丢失了钱包中的所有资产。
综上所述,当前需要提供一种即使忘记助记词也能找回区块链钱包中的资产的方法。
发明内容
有鉴于此,本发明提供一种解决或部分解决上述问题的一种资产找回方法。
第一方面,本发明提供一种资产找回方法,包括:
接收由备份账户的第一客户端签名并发送的资产找回请求信息,将资产找回请求信息写入区块链,以供主账户的第二客户端通过同步区块链的数据获取资产找回请求信息;其中,备份账户与主账户为预配置的关联账户;
在预配置的超时时长内监测是否接收到由第二客户端签名并发送的撤销找回请求信息:
否,则根据资产找回请求信息将主账户托管的资产划转至备份账户中。
第二方面,本发明还提供一种资产找回方法,包括:
同步区块链的数据以获取资产找回请求信息;其中,资产找回请求信息由备份账户的第一客户端签名并发送至第一合约,并由第一合约写入区块链,备份账户为主账户的关联账户;
监测是否收到撤销指令:是,则生成主账户签名的撤销找回请求信息并在预配置的超时时长内发送至第一合约,以供第一合约根据撤销找回请求信息撤销资产找回请求信息;其中,第一合约还配置用于在超时时长内未收到撤销找回请求信息时根据资产找回请求信息将主账户托管的资产划转至备份账户中。
第三方面,本发明还提供一种资产找回方法,包括:
生成备份账户签名的资产找回请求信息并发送至第一合约,以供第一合约将资产找回请求信息写入区块链,以供主账户的第二客户端通过同步区块链的数据获取资产找回请求信息,以及,第一合约在预配置的超时时长内监测是否接收到由第二客户端签名并发送的撤销找回请求信息:否,则根据资产找回请求信息将主账户托管的资产划转至备份账户中;其中,备份账户与主账户为预配置的关联账户。
第四方面,本发明还提供一种设备,包括一个或多个处理器和存储器,其中存储器包含可由该一个或多个处理器执行的指令以使得该一个或多个处理器执行根据本发明各实施例提供的资产找回方法。
第五方面,本发明还提供一种存储有计算机程序的存储介质,该计算机程序使计算机执行根据本发明各实施例提供的资产找回方法。
本发明的有益成果为:
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于杭州复杂美科技有限公司,未经杭州复杂美科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201810904076.5/2.html,转载请声明来源钻瓜专利网。
- 上一篇:一种计算机辅助股票交易方法
- 下一篇:一种基于区块链的票据贴现交易撮合方法